{"id":18624728,"url":"https://github.com/bapt-tech/services","last_synced_at":"2025-04-11T04:32:05.902Z","repository":{"id":176876442,"uuid":"659325845","full_name":"Bapt-Tech/Services","owner":"Bapt-Tech","description":"This is the new version of the Services","archived":false,"fork":false,"pushed_at":"2024-07-15T16:59:14.000Z","size":10165,"stargazers_count":2,"open_issues_count":0,"forks_count":2,"subscribers_count":1,"default_branch":"main","last_synced_at":"2024-07-15T20:37:01.163Z","etag":null,"topics":["chat","games","gui","localserver","login-service","minecraft-pi","rpi","use-colorama","use-flask","use-os"],"latest_commit_sha":null,"homepage":"","language":"Python","has_issues":true,"has_wiki":null,"has_pages":null,"mirror_url":null,"source_name":null,"license":null,"status":null,"scm":"git","pull_requests_enabled":true,"icon_url":"https://github.com/Bapt-Tech.png","metadata":{"files":{"readme":"README.md","changelog":null,"contributing":null,"funding":null,"license":null,"code_of_conduct":null,"threat_model":null,"audit":null,"citation":null,"codeowners":null,"security":null,"support":null,"governance":null,"roadmap":null,"authors":null,"dei":null,"publiccode":null,"codemeta":null}},"created_at":"2023-06-27T15:33:41.000Z","updated_at":"2024-07-15T16:59:17.000Z","dependencies_parsed_at":"2024-07-15T20:25:25.502Z","dependency_job_id":null,"html_url":"https://github.com/Bapt-Tech/Services","commit_stats":null,"previous_names":["bapt-tech/services"],"tags_count":0,"template":false,"template_full_name":null,"repository_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/Bapt-Tech%2FServices","tags_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/Bapt-Tech%2FServices/tags","releases_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/Bapt-Tech%2FServices/releases","manifests_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ories/Bapt-Tech%2FServices/manifests","owner_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ners/Bapt-Tech","download_url":"https://codeload.github.com/Bapt-Tech/Services/tar.gz/refs/heads/main","host":{"name":"GitHub","url":"https://github.com","kind":"github","repositories_count":223458144,"owners_count":17148420,"icon_url":"https://github.com/github.png","version":null,"created_at":"2022-05-30T11:31:42.601Z","updated_at":"2022-07-04T15:15:14.044Z","host_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ub","repositories_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repositories","repository_names_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/repository_names","owners_url":"https://repos.ecosyste.ms/api/v1/hosts/GitHub/owners"}},"keywords":["chat","games","gui","localserver","login-service","minecraft-pi","rpi","use-colorama","use-flask","use-os"],"created_at":"2024-11-07T04:30:29.114Z","updated_at":"2024-11-07T04:32:26.078Z","avatar_url":"https://github.com/Bapt-Tech.png","language":"Python","funding_links":[],"categories":[],"sub_categories":[],"readme":"# Actus\n\nLa 1.23 est sortie !\n\nTestez-la et reportez les erreurs pour améliorer les services.\n\nLes nouveautés sont disponibles dans le service News.\n\n# Notes\n\nUn peu d'aide ? La documentation est incluse dans le dossier principal.\n\nLe Code PIN pour debloquer les services en mode Basique est : 1934.\n\n# Mises à Jour et opérations\n\nOpérations en cours : \n\nAucune opération n'est en cours.\n\nProchaines fonctionnalités : \n\nImplantation d'un Chat sur réseau Wi-Fi\n\nAjout d'un nouveau Hub remplaçant le HubServer : HubLearn.\n\nAjout dans ce Hub le service ModLearnVerbs qui permet d'apprendre le Participe passé, Prétérit et la traduction des verbes irréguliers en Anglais.\n\nMerci à [StefPy](https://www.github.com/StefPy) pour ce Service\n\n# Installation\n\n## Pour installer les Services simplement : \n\n1. Cliquez sur le bouton \"CODE\"\n2. Téléchargez l'archive ZIP en cliquant sur \"Download ZIP\".\n3. Extrayez les fichiers de l'archive ZIP\n4. Installez les modules en utilisant la commande dans un terminal :\n```bash\npip install -r requirements.txt\n```\n5. Dans le menu dans l'explorateur de fichiers, cliquez sur \"Ouvrir avec...\" puis sur \"Terminal\"\n6. Executez la commande dans le terminal :\n```bash\npython3 ServicesLauncher.py\n```\n7. Les services sont lancés !\n8A. Identifiant : Guest1\n8B. Mot de passe : BasicPassword\nPour les utilisateurs avancés, vous pouvez lire la référence suivante.\n\n## Pour installer les Services à la façon Bidouilleur : \n\n/!\\ Ce tuto ne fonctionne que avec le shell du terminal \"Bash\".\nPour le changer temporairement, entrez la commande suivante : \n```pwsh\nbash\n```\n\n1. Ouvrez un terminal. Pour savoir comment ouvrir un terminal, regardez la mention en bas du texte. \n\n2. Assurez vous que Git est installé via cette commande :\n ```bash\ngit version\n```\n3. Si Git est installé, la version de Git s'affichera. Sinon, la commande ne sera pas reconnue.\n\n4. Executez cette commande pour recevoir une copie des services. Veillez à executer cette commande souvent pour posseder la dernière version. \n\n```bash\ngit clone https://github.com/Bapt-Tech/Services.git\n```\n5. Cherchez où s'est enregistré le dossier ModSer.\n\n6. Vous pouvez utiliser la commande \"cd\" pour ouvrir les dossiers et la commande \"ls\" pour afficher le contenu des dossiers.\n```bash\ncd /Changez/ce/texte/pour/arriver/dans/le/dossier/Modser\n```\n```bash\nls\n```\n\n7. Pour vérifier que vous avez en votre possesion une copie de Python, vous pouvez executer cette commande :\n```bash\npython3 --version\n```\nSi la commande n'est pas reconnue, regardez la mention en bas du texte.\n\n\n8. Via cette commande, vous pouvez executer le fichier \"ServicesLauncher.py\"\n```bash\npython3 ServicesLauncher.py\n```\n\n9. Les identifiants demandés sont :\n\nStatut\t\tPseudo\t\tMdP\n\nAdmin\t\tAdmin\t\tAdmin              \n\nBasique\t\tGuest1\t\tBasicPassword\n\n\n# Avancé\n\nDans le dossier \"ModSer\", tous les scripts sont présents et modifiables.\n\nLe dossier \"Logs\" comporte comme son nom l'indique le fichier de logs.\n\nLe fichier \"PWD_DATA.bps\" contient les identifiants et les mots de passe utilisés dans le LoginService\n\nVous pouvez modifier le code du serveur en ouvrant les fichiers présents dans le dossier \"Templates\" et les couleurs dans le dossier \"Static\".\n\n# Aide Rapide\n\n## Comment ouvrir un terminal ?\n\nPour Windows : Accedez au menu Démarrer puis entrez \"cmd\", \"terminal\" ou encore dans l'explorateur de fichiers, cliquez sur \"fichier\", puis sur \"PowerShell\"\nPour Mac : Accedez au menu LaunchPad et recherchez \"Terminal\" ou dans Finder, ouvrez le dossier \"Applications\" puis \"Utilitaires\" et cliquez sur \"Terminal\"\n\n## Comment installer Python ?\n\nVous pouvez [Télécharger Python](https://www.python.org/) depuis le site officiel.\n\n## Comment installer Git ?\n\nExecutez cette commande : \n```bash\nwinget install --id Git. Git -e --source winget\n```\n/!\\ Ne fonctionne que sous Windows avec l'utilitaire \"winget\"\n","project_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fbapt-tech%2Fservices","html_url":"https://awesome.ecosyste.ms/projects/github.com%2Fbapt-tech%2Fservices","lists_url":"https://awesome.ecosyste.ms/api/v1/projects/github.com%2Fbapt-tech%2Fservices/lists"}